Output d5403626ecdbaa53191a044b53277a2fbd32ba033444abe348e6ed3e56d711b4:1

value
21590052
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bac04bb01798b2fc9647a9a444add293ed8732d OP_EQUALVERIFY OP_CHECKSIG
address
13XKKEWGqbKfmA8TwvSkbcuL8qnvnSoQXD
transaction
d5403626ecdbaa53191a044b53277a2fbd32ba033444abe348e6ed3e56d711b4
spent
true